Whitestone REIT (NYSE:WSR - Get Free Report) was the recipient of a significant growth in short interest in the month of March. As of March 15th, there was short interest totalling 389,600 shares, a growth of 29.1% from the February 28th total of 301,700 shares. Currently, 0.8% of the company's stock are sold short. Based on an average trading volume of 229,700 shares, the short-interest ratio is presently 1.7 days.

Whitestone REIT Dividend Announcement
The company also recently announced a monthly dividend, which will be paid on Thursday, June 12th. Shareholders of record on Monday, June 2nd will be given a dividend of $0.045 per share. The ex-dividend date is Monday, June 2nd. This represents a $0.54 annualized dividend and a dividend yield of 3.99%. Whitestone REIT's dividend payout ratio is currently 76.06%.

Whitestone REIT Company Profile

Whitestone REIT NYSE: WSR is a community-centered real estate investment trust (REIT) that acquires, owns, operates, and develops open-air, retail centers located in some of the fastest growing markets in the country: Phoenix, Austin, Dallas-Fort Worth, Houston and San Antonio. Our centers are convenience focused: merchandised with a mix of service-oriented tenants providing food (restaurants and grocers), self-care (health and fitness), services (financial and logistics), education and entertainment to the surrounding communities.
